Description

3-(2-Bromoethyl)Phenol is a versatile brominated phenolic intermediate with significant utility in advanced organic synthesis. Its bifunctional structure, featuring both a reactive bromoethyl group and a phenolic hydroxyl, makes it a valuable building block for constructing complex molecular architectures. This compound is particularly sought after by research and development teams in the pharmaceutical and agrochemical sectors for the synthesis of novel active ingredients and fine chemicals.

Application

  • Pharmaceutical Intermediate: Key precursor in the synthesis of potential drug candidates, including enzyme inhibitors and receptor modulators.
  • Agrochemical Synthesis: Building block for developing new herbicides, fungicides, and plant growth regulators.
  • Liquid Crystal & Polymer Chemistry: Used in the preparation of monomers and cross-linking agents for specialty polymers and advanced materials.
  • Organic Synthesis & Research: Serves as a versatile reagent for alkylation, etherification, and the creation of heterocyclic compounds in laboratory-scale and process chemistry.
  • Chemical Derivatization: Employed to introduce phenolic and bromoalkyl functionalities into larger molecules for property modification.

Basic Information

Product Name 3-(2-Bromoethyl)Phenol
CAS No. 52059-50-4
Molecular Formula C8H9BrO
Molecular Weight 201.06 g/mol
Synonyms 2-(3-Hydroxyphenyl)ethyl Bromide; 3-(2-Bromoethyl)phenol; m-(2-Bromoethyl)phenol; 1-(2-Bromoethyl)-3-hydroxybenzene; 2-Bromo-1-(3-hydroxyphenyl)ethane; Phenol, 3-(2-bromoethyl)-; (3-Hydroxyphenyl)ethyl Bromide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). This material is light-sensitive (store away from light) and easily oxidized (store under inert atmosphere). Keep away from heat, sparks, and open flame. For long-term storage, consider maintaining under an inert atmosphere such as nitrogen or argon.
